Unless it is the film promotion period, Diao Yinan rarely appears in the media, and rarely appears in the field of view of the public and fans. As the young mentor of the master class, Diao Yinan was invited to participate in the Pingyao International Film Festival to communicate with young creators and fans. The festival also featured his latest work, "The Party at South Station," released last year. This work, which was shortlisted for the main competition unit of the 72nd Cannes Film Festival, still continues Diao Yinan's favorite film noir genre and makes further attempts at stylization; on the other hand, the film integrates elements such as detective, suspense, and action in the narrative, and uses stars like Hu Ge, who have a box office appeal. The film finally won more than 200 million yuan at the domestic box office, and has been released to more than 30 countries and regions around the world, which is already a good result for art films.

When it comes to the Pingyao Film Exhibition, Diao Yinan described it as the filmmaker's "hearth night talk". He believes that in such a small northern city, because of the international film festival, tradition and modernity have a connection, and also bring different textures to this place. He said: "When I entered the Film Palace in the morning, it was like crossing over, and I felt like I was taking my first film to the Rotterdam Film Festival. It is also inside a big building, there are a lot of young people queuing up to buy tickets to watch movies, the atmosphere is very good. The important thing about film exhibitions is to provide people with spiritual nourishment, "on this platform you can see more movies, see different ideas and cultures around the world." How people judge what is sadness and what is happiness, sadness and happiness standards are not the same, there are multiple living conditions in the world, we can not understand. Diao Yinan said.

In the master class of the Pingyao Film Festival, through the questions of the host Jia Zhangke, Diao Yinan reviewed his growth as a director and shared a lot of creative experience. Although people do not mention Diao Yinan's name for the first time when they mention the "sixth generation", he is basically a contemporary of the sixth generation of directors. After graduating from the Central Academy of Drama in the early 1990s, Diao Yinan initially entered the film and television industry as a screenwriter. In the early days, he cooperated with directors such as Zhang Yang, Zhang Yibai, cai Shangjun, etc., and participated in the screenwriting of film and television dramas such as "Bathing", "Love Spicy and Hot", and "CarryIng Love to the End". Because he wanted to express and challenge himself more fully, Diao Yinan became a director since 2003, shooting his first feature film "Uniform", and won the "Dragon tiger award" for best film at the 22nd Vancouver Film Festival. "Uniform" is accompanied by Jia Zhangke as an artistic consultant and uses part of Jia's creative team; in terms of production, the film also continues the model of the sixth generation, produced independently and recovers costs through international film festivals and overseas distribution. After that, Diao Yinan filmed "Night Train" in the same independent production.

From "Night Train" to "Daytime Fireworks", Diao Yinan underwent a creative transformation: not only from independent creation to market-oriented production, but also used and borrowed the genre elements of film noir in the narrative and style of the film, and began to use actors with certain popularity. Behind the transformation of the production model and style type is the new path that individual creators have tried and explored after repeated thinking and introspection under the background of the retreat of overseas capital and the rise of the Chinese film market. For Diao Yinan, what is more important is how to face capital and market, and make the works close to popular culture, without losing the authorship and criticality in them. He confessed that the process was not easy, and he experienced confusion in the middle, when some theoretical books inspired him to build confidence and confirm that he was still on the trajectory of serious expression.

The transformation of "Daytime Fireworks" can be described as quite successful, not only won the "gold and silver bear" at the Berlin Film Festival, but also received more than 100 million box office in China, creating the best box office performance of art films in domestic theaters at that time. For Diao Yinan, the more important role of these achievements is to make him confirm that he is on the right path. The film's script changed three times, and the seven-year creative process also allowed Diao Yinan to find the genre of film noir.

The concept of film noir, first proposed by French critics, is a name for a number of new works in American cinema in the 1940s and 1950s that incorporated elements of murder, detective, crime and so on. Since then, the concept of genre, which was born out of cross-cultural acceptance, has become popular all over the world and has become an international type. Diao Yinan chose film noir because it was concerned with real life on the one hand, and at the same time, it was close to and accepting style, which was related to expressionism. "When you doubt allism, style becomes a certain weapon and means of yours, a certain gesture of yours. From these perspectives, popularity and style are embraced by film noir. I felt like I could make a film that was both popular and commercial, but also an author-like expression. Diao Yinan further explained: "Film noir itself is a serious concern for the life of the world. It's writing about men and women, about betrayal, about rich and poor. More importantly, it is also a dream in the author's own heart, a type of wandering on the edge of reality and dreams. From a creative point of view, it is more enjoyable. ”

"Daytime Fireworks" and "The Party at South Station" can be said to be a new genre that has appeared in the Chinese film market in recent years: the use of star actors, the use of partial genre narrative, the story is full of suspense and tension, but some of the occasional details, seemingly useless, constitute the most authorial expression: such as the horse that appears in the neighborhood committee corridor in "Daytime Fireworks", or the night zoo in "The Party at South Station". If genre is always constructed between the interaction of industrial production, sales and consumption, the success of these two works has also led young creators to see another possibility beyond the duality of commercial and art films. In fact, in some of this year's venture capital forums for young directors, a large proportion of genre film projects have also appeared. Many young directors have chosen to start their own creative path with genre narratives, hoping to find a certain balance between capital, market and personal expression.

Compared with his own generation of directors, Diao Yinan believes that most of the new generation of creators have undergone a lot of film training, and the first works are often very mature, and even feel that they do not feel like debut films. He also believes that when they shoot the second work, they may be relatively open and look for some kind of imprint on themselves. In addition, "Moses on the Plain", produced by Diao Yinan and directed by Zhang Ji, is in post-production. Talking about this cooperation, Diao Yinan said that as a producer, he hopes to protect the director's self-esteem while also clearly and timely pointing out some problems; but in the final analysis, the director is the center of a film, and the film is the director's art, so he will also give young directors full freedom, so that they can fully and deeply experience the process of creating a film.

As for the new work, Diao Yinan said that it is still in the pipeline, but it is certain that it will still be the genre of film noir. Although there are only four directorial works at present, Diao Yinan is still one of the most creative directors of the same age, and continues to explore and self-breakthrough.
